Belmont Close is in London and in Lambeth district. SW4 6AP is located in the Clapham Town electoral ward, within the English Parliamentary constituency of Vauxhall. This postcode has been in use since 1980-01-01.

People

Gender

In the UK, the overall gender distribution is approximately 49% male and 51% female. However, the area surrounding SW4 6AP is primarily male, with 54.4% of the population being male. Several factors can contribute to this, including areas with industries or sectors that predominantly employ men, proximity to universities or technical schools with a higher enrollment of male students, presence of all-male or predominantly male institutions (military academies, boarding schools).

Partnership Status

Across the UK, the average relationship status breakdown is roughly 44% married, 38% single, 9% divorced, 6% widowed, and 2% separated.

In the immediate area around SW4 6AP, a significant portion of the population is single, making up 61.2% of the residents. On average, approximately 38% of individuals who responded to the census in the UK were single. Areas with higher single populations are typically urban centers, university towns, regions with dynamic job markets, rich cultural offerings and entertainment facilities. These regions also tend to have a younger demographic.

Is Belmont Close Street dangerous?

Over the last 12 months, the overall crime rate around Belmont Close was 234.8 per 1,000 residents, which is 4.4% higher than the Clapham East average. The most reported crime type was Anti-social behaviour.

Belmont Close has the 4th highest crime rate of 25 local areas in Clapham East and the 130th highest crime rate of 793 local areas in Lambeth .

Violent and sexual offences accounted for around 66.7 crimes per 1,000 residents and have remained broadly unchanged year on year. Over the last decade, overall crime has risen by about 149.6%.
